Chapter 1158 Open the situation

Cockscomb beam.

This is in the south of Yingpan Mountain. The location seems inconspicuous. In fact, it is located at the northern end of Sanguankou Post Road, and can also guard the exit of Suyukou Mountain Road. Once the Yuan army captures Sanguankou, the Suyukou mountain trail will become

The Tang Army's only retreat; conversely, if the Tang Army's subsequent forces break through the blockade of the three passes, they will have to pass through here to support Yingpan Mountain.

Therefore, although Kublai Khan wanted to gather his troops to attack Li Xia, he still ordered Hu Tsai Hu'er to lead his troops to seize this position, and at the same time form an offensive against Yingpan Mountain from the south.

Li Xia was also on guard and ordered Kong Xian to take advantage of the situation in advance. The two sides faced off and had been fighting here for several days.

The snow on the top of Helan Mountain melted and turned into a river, flowing westward, forming a river that sometimes fills and sometimes dries up. The locals call it Taishui.

Along Taishui, Kong Xian laid out the defense line widely, spread out for more than ten miles, and occupied various roads and passes with small groups of troops, using the terrain of mountains and water to defend.

This is the method used by Yu Zhen when he was guarding Shu, "Keep a point, not a line, but connect the dots to form a line." It may seem ordinary, but it is actually very difficult to break through.

In other words, this Tang army was reborn from the Song army that defended Shu. The soldiers were still the same, but they had replaced the fatuous and weak imperial court above.

And this Yuan army is no longer the Mongolian army that attacked Shu. Hu Xihu'er felt that he had tried his best, but he still couldn't even manage to defeat even one person.

Even a small stronghold with more than a thousand people could not be captured.

He could only look at the big flag with the word "Kong" on the opposite side and complain. "Did you listen to Zhang Yi? This Kong Xian was originally a general of Sichuan. Kuoduan, Hulagu and the others penetrated Sichuan and occupied it.

Chengdu has been unable to break through Yunding City for so many years."

Having said this, Hu Qi Hu'er rarely humbled himself and waved his hand. "I still can't compare to Kuo Duan and Xu Liewu. Even they couldn't defeat Kong Xian, let alone me!"

Mang Gudai couldn't help but be surprised, thinking that Kong Xian was such a famous general.

Who would have thought that the story of the Eight Pillar War in Sichuan would become an iron-blooded legend from the mouths of these nobles of the Golden Family. But if Yao Shian succeeded in his rebellion that year and killed Kong Xian to present the city, Genting

The city's iron-blooded legend must have been discovered and no one knows about it.

"Kong Xian does know how to fight." Manggu said, "But the Great Khan sent someone to urge us today to break the formation as soon as possible."

Hu Ji Hu'er was used to being arrogant, but when he heard this, he asked: "What if we can't break the formation?"

"At least we must contain Kong Xian and not let him allocate his troops to support Li Xia."

"Yes." Hu Cihu'er picked up the wine bag and took a swig. He nodded deeply and said, "Otherwise, I will be embarrassed."

"Also, we have to prevent Li Xia from escaping this way. We can't let him break through our line of defense." Mang Gudai added.

"Li Xia is running away?"

"Maybe. The Great Khan is riding an elephant to supervise the battle. How dare the kings not try their best? It is possible that Li Xia will not be able to hold on in the next two days. The only way out is

It’s through Su Yukou from our defensive line.”

Hu Cihu'er finally put down his wine bag and asked: "We have already worked so hard, how can we fight?"

At this moment, someone hurried into the tent and said, "Shi Tianze has sent someone..."

Hu Ci Hu'er and Mang Gudai looked at each other, stood up quickly, and ordered his soldiers to attack Kong Xian's defense line without stopping.

This was the most desperate method they could come up with. While they sent fast horses to report the battle to Kublai Khan, they also climbed high and looked into the distance more frequently, looking for trends in the southeast.

Two days later.

Dust and smoke billowed on the Sanguankou Post Road, and a large flag gradually appeared in the sky.

"Shi Tianze is back!"

For a moment, Mang Gudai didn't know whether to be happy or surprised, and asked doubtfully: "How could he come back?"

"Isn't this trash driven here by the Tang army?" Hu Ji Hu'er asked worriedly.

"No, the day before yesterday

According to the news sent, Zhang Hongfan has captured Hongjinggou and is attacking Li Zengbo from both sides. In this way, it is enough for Zhang Hongfan to guard the three passes, and Shi Tianze should be the one to defend."

At this point, someone in the army shouted.

The two men turned around and saw a line of smoke rising from the top of the hill where the Tang army was stationed.

It was Kong Xian who also saw Chen Yan and alerted Li Xia.

On the main battlefield of Yingpan Mountain that day, the soldiers of the Tang Dynasty could already feel the

Under the wrath of Kublai Khan.

Because Kublai Khan actually sent his main force of Qixue to the battlefield. With the entire Tang Army camp surrounded, Qixue's army was no longer afraid of Li Xia's surprise attack on Kublai Khan and could launch a strong attack without any distractions.

.

Tens of thousands of troops attacked together, and the sound of the war drums became more and more fierce. With every beat, people felt that their chests were vibrating together.

On the battlefield, the roar of elephants could occasionally be heard, adding to the momentum of the Yuan army.

On the battlefield of the Tang army, Li Xia had no more troops to mobilize and could only watch the Yuan army approaching step by step.

Uluru suddenly became uneasy again.

After she and Li Xia experienced a near-death escape, her attitude was not as tough as last time, but seeing that the Tang army was about to be defeated, she couldn't help but ask: "Where are your entire country's troops? How about your switch from defense to offense?"

"Don't be anxious," Li Xia said, "I've been waiting for ten years to switch from defense to offense. Can I still wait at this little time?"

Uluru was surprised by the calmness in his tone. When he turned around, he saw that he was still meditating on the map.

"Do you have information? Your reinforcements have arrived?"

"Not sure yet." Li Xia said, "I only know that Kong Xian lit the smoke." "What does that mean?"

"The battle at the Three Passes may have been won or lost." "If I say it, I haven't said it. It's all nonsense."

"It's not nonsense." Li Xia said: "This is clearly telling us that the moment of decisive victory has arrived."

On the cockcomb beam, a messenger hurried over and shouted: "General Kong, Mr. Lian has sent someone!"

Kong Xian turned around and asked urgently: "You came from Su Yukou?" "Yes."

"Quick! What does Mr. Lian say?"

"General Kong...here, this is a letter from Duke Lian... Now Yang Wen'an has surrounded Pingqiang Fort, so some of the troops cannot go through the three passes and can only take the Suyukou trail."

Kong Xian opened the letter in his hand, and the first thing he saw was a map. When he looked at it carefully, he saw a small arrow marked on the mountain road of Suyukou.

He understood instantly and asked: "When will we arrive?" "You should try your best to catch up behind me, but I'm afraid it won't be too fast. It's a foot soldier." "Bu Yi?" A few soldiers?

Kong Xian murmured, frowned in thought, gritted his teeth for the last time, and shouted: "The opportunity is fleeting... go to war!"

Wolf smoke was still billowing on the hilltop, and horns sounded loudly. On this day, the Kongxian tribe of the Tang Army suddenly launched a counterattack against the Hu La Hu Er headquarters. Amid the sound of war drums, groups of infantry were fully armed and holding spears.

Pushed towards the Yuan army's cavalry formation.

Seeing the Tang army coming to kill him, Huzahuer was quite puzzled.

"Shi Tianze's troops are almost here, how come the Tang army dares to attack them?"

Without thinking about it, Mang Gudai said, "Maybe they saw Shi Tianze coming and thought that Shi Tianze had retreated from San Pass."

"Isn't it true that the Tang army has already won the third pass?"

Shocked and panicked, "I'm just going to say that Shi Tianze has different intentions."

"Probably not." Mang Gu led: "Shi Tianze's formation is in order, it doesn't look like he has been defeated..."

"quick!"

On the rugged mountain road in Suyukou, a group of infantry was marching at full speed. Sweat kept flowing down Xu Kui's face, blurring his eyes. He looked ahead and finally could see the cockscomb beam at the exit of the valley.

"We're here... we're here... sort out the queue and regain your strength." Xu Kui ordered breathlessly.

One day and night, he led his team to march for more than a hundred miles, and finally managed to cross Helan Mountain on foot from Pingqiang Fort.

"Huh...huh..." "General, General Xu..."

…”

Breathing heavily, Xu Kui felt someone pat him and raised his head, showing his dark and thin face.

"Say quickly." "There's a war ahead." "Let's go and take a look."

The mountains in this area were not easy to climb. Xu Po took off his armor and climbed to the top of the mountain like a nimble monkey. He took out the lookout and saw that the battle formations were arranged under the cockcomb beam in front, and soldiers and horses from both sides were fighting fiercely.

He took two deep breaths and without saying a word, he grabbed the climbing rope and started climbing down the mountain.

"Soldiers, have you rested enough? The battlefield is ahead, let's kill the prisoners!"

There are no inspiring words, Xu Kui’s method to boost morale

Just run at the front.

He still remembered that more than ten years ago, when he first joined the Qingfu Army, he ran like this every day during training. Several times, he and the county lieutenant ran to the designated place the fastest, sometimes hugging the tiger.

At that time, on the Immortal Stone by the Fu River, the county captain said, "You have good physical strength," which gave his frustrated and depressed life something to be proud of.

Now he wants to drive away the barbarians, relying on his good physical strength. "Kill the barbarians!"

Following this shout, a flag of the Tang army was carried out of the valley and fell into the eyes of the Yuan soldiers.

This was the time when the fighting between the two sides was most intense.

On the Yuan army's side, Mang Gudai had personally stepped forward to supervise the battle, while Hu Ci Hu'er was immediately on the top of the mountain, observing the formation.

He first looked to the south and saw that Shi Tianze's troops had not gathered together, but were arrayed on the spot by a small river three miles away, seemingly to face the troops coming from the south.

"Eh Xiute, what is he doing?" Suddenly, Hu Jihu'er's eyes changed. He saw the dust and smoke billowing from the south. "That's Tang Jun?!"

He exclaimed, quickly took two steps back, and shouted: "Shi Tianze is indeed defeated! The Tang army is coming. Hurry! Let Mang Gu be brought back!"

"Your Majesty, please look over there..."

"I saw it!" Hu Xihu'er pointed at the sharp smoke to the south and roared: "Do you think I'm blind?!"

"Your Majesty, over there..."

Hu Ji Hu'er finally turned his head, and then the whole person stood there in a daze.

I saw a steady stream of Tang troops pouring out of the mountain road at Suyukou and heading towards this place.

The shouts were getting closer and closer to him.

"Then...is that an infantry? How could it be so fast?" Suddenly he looked to the south again, and what he saw was the sky full of dust and smoke shrouding Shi Tianze's military formation three miles away. "The Tang army is coming! Two sides.

There are all of them!" "Kill the captives!"

The arriving Tang army quickly joined Kong Xian's tribe, converging like a mountain torrent, and then rolled over...

twenty two

"General Kong, look, General Xu's troops have arrived!" Kong Xian already knew about this, but when he saw those friendly troops arriving on the battlefield to fight side by side, he still felt extremely at ease and full of confidence.

"Did you see it? The banner of the Mongolian King is right there! Tell Xu Kui... kill him!"

The flag was raised high and swayed.

The soldiers of the Tang Dynasty cheered even when they saw the command flag. "General Xu! General Kong asked you to kill there!"

Xu Kui had forgotten the fatigue of running all the way, and stared at the flickering flag with wide eyes...

When pacifying Qiang Fort, Lian Xixian made a circle with his finger, and the name on the flag was circled.

"This is the most useless enemy on all battlefields. Defeat him to open up the situation!"
